Na Clinic is a medical clinic in the Lumphini area of Pathum Wan. This sub-district sits between Lumphini Park to the east and the financial corridors that run toward Silom and Sathorn. The surrounding blocks combine Bangkok's most prestigious office towers with high-end condominiums. A cluster of major international hotels occupies key corners of the zone as well. The daytime working population here numbers in the hundreds of thousands on any given weekday. The clinic serves patients from this dense professional crowd. It also draws from the growing resident base in the luxury condominiums along the park perimeter. Lumphini MRT and Sala Daeng BTS both sit within walking distance, giving patients citywide connections without a transfer.
